What is a virtual network engineer?

Virtual Network Engineers are IT professionals who design, implement, manage, and troubleshoot virtualized network environments. They work with technologies such as software-defined networking (SDN), network virtualization, and cloud-based network infrastructure to ensure secure and efficient data flow. Their responsibilities often include configuring virtual network devices, optimizing network performance, and supporting cloud migration or hybrid environments. These engineers play a crucial role in modern organizations as businesses increasingly rely on virtual and cloud-based networks.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a virtual network engineer?

To thrive as a Virtual Network Engineer, you need expertise in networking fundamentals, virtualization technologies, and a relevant degree or certifications such as Cisco CCNA/CCNP or VMware VCP. Familiarity with network monitoring tools, virtual private networks (VPNs), cloud platforms like AWS or Azure, and automation systems is essential. Strong problem-solving, communication, and collaboration skills help you manage complex virtual environments and work effectively with cross-functional teams. These abilities are crucial for ensuring secure, scalable, and reliable network infrastructures in today's increasingly virtualized IT landscape.

What are some common challenges faced by virtual network engineers when managing cloud-based network infrastructure?

Virtual Network Engineers often encounter challenges such as ensuring network security across distributed cloud environments, maintaining consistent connectivity between on-premises and cloud resources, and troubleshooting latency or performance issues. Adapting to rapidly evolving cloud platforms and integrating new virtualization tools can also require continuous learning. Collaboration with security, DevOps, and cloud architecture teams is essential to proactively address these challenges and ensure seamless network operations.

What is the difference between Virtual Network Engineer vs Network Administrator?

AspectVirtual Network EngineerNetwork Administrator
CertificationsCCNA, CCNP, CompTIA Network+CCNA, CompTIA Network+
Work EnvironmentRemote/virtual, cloud-based networksOn-site or hybrid, local networks
ResponsibilitiesDesigning, implementing, managing virtual/cloud networksMaintaining and troubleshooting local network infrastructure
Industry UsageIT, cloud service providers, remote organizationsCorporate, educational, healthcare institutions

The Virtual Network Engineer focuses on designing and managing virtual and cloud-based networks, often working remotely. In contrast, the Network Administrator maintains physical network infrastructure on-site. Both roles require similar certifications but differ mainly in work environment and network scope.

Job description

The group you'll be a part of
In the Global Products Group, we are dedicated to excellence in the design and engineering of Lam's etch and deposition products. We drive innovation to ensure our cutting-edge solutions are helping to solve the biggest challenges in the semiconductor industry.
The impact you'll make
At Lam, as a Product Engineer in the Platform Global Product Support team, you're the backbone of technical support for field engineers, technicians, and product support personnel. Collaborating closely with customers and internal teams, you will provide real-time problem-solving to customer challenges and to enhance our products. Your expertise is crucial in diagnosing, troubleshooting, repairing, and debugging complex semiconductor equipment. Your swift action in responding to situations is critical in resolving issues and ensuring satisfaction of Lam's valued customers.
What you'll do
  • GPS engineer who will provide technical support to field engineers, technicians, and product support personnel who are diagnosing, troubleshooting, repairing, and debugging complex electro/mechanical equipment, robotics, computer systems, complex software, or networked and/or wireless systems.
  • Respond to situations where first-line product support has failed to isolate or fix problems in malfunctioning equipment or software, including failure analysis.
  • Reports design, reliability and maintenance problems or bugs to design engineering/software engineering and collaborates on solutions.
    Involved in customer installation and training.
  • Provides support to customer/users where the product is highly technical or sophisticated in nature.
  • Creates and presents reports related to design, reliability, maintenance problems, SW bugs, projects, and escalations to the relevant factory groups and creates and updates documentation for field service engineers and customers.
  • Work in a cleanroom lab and/or customer semiconductor fab environment.

Who we're looking for
Minimum Qualifications:
  • Bachelors' degree with a minimum of 5 years experience or a Master's degree in Material Science, Electrical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Optics, Physics, Chemistry, Chemical Engineering, or related field with 3+ years of experience; or a PhD with no previous professional experience; or equivalent experience.
  • Excellent written/verbal communication, fluent in English, and strong presentation skills.
  • Capable of structured problem solving (preferably using 8D methodology).
  • Teamwork and ability to establish successful relationships in a multicultural environment with external and internal customers.
  • Service orientated and ability to work in a matrix environment.
  • Comfortable traveling up to 25% of the time.

Preferred qualifications
  • Preferred experience: Failure Mode Effect Analysis (FMEA), Root Cause-Corrective Action (RCCA), 8D & 5-Whys Problem solving.
  • Experience working with robotics and/or semiconductor equipment.

About Lam Research

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

Lam Research designs and builds products for semiconductor manufacturing, including equipment for thin film deposition, plasma etch, photoresist strip, and wafer cleaning processes.
